Some of my colleagues based on the West Coast have recently been commenting on how expensive hotels have become. Sure, they’ve become pricier for everyone, but now, they were saying, it’s getting ridiculous.

At first, I just chalked it up to the post-COVID tourism boom. But then articles started to pop up accusing popular hotel booking sites of a predatory technique called price discrimination. 

Residents of the notoriously affluent city San Francisco were being charged higher rates for hotels online than those based in other places. A study by researchers at Northeastern University found that users of some sites were unwittingly placed into pricing buckets based on their stored cookies and steered towards more expensive hotels. The list goes on.

So, what does all of this mean and can you use it to your advantage to actually save money on your next hotel? I tested this out on the most popular booking sites and found that a VPN might be just the solution you need to find the best price no matter where you are.

What is price discrimination?

Price discrimination is based on the idea that some consumers are willing and able to pay more for goods or services than others—especially when they’re unaware of the differences. Think of the stereotypical used car salesman who sizes you up and then highballs you because they think you’ll be able to pay extra.

The same thing is happening across nearly every segment of online shopping, but it’s particularly egregious on travel sites. Airfares and hotels are notorious for this practice and you might have already seen shades of it yourself—flight tickets and hotel room rates often fluctuate with each refresh of the website.

While the exact mechanisms behind how companies track user metrics and set these discriminatory prices are trade secrets, the fact that they’re doing this has been an open secret for some time. It’s believed, however, that one of the main ways that companies track you is using locational data based on your IP address. 

Thankfully, by using a VPN you can hide your true location and trick these sites into thinking you’re from a different area. With a little cunning and some elbow grease you can use these companies’ own underhanded tactics to your advantage to find cheaper rates.

How I tested

To test if price discrimination is happening with online hotel booking, I conducted an experiment. I visited and compared prices across six of the most popular online booking sites: Booking.com, Kayak, Trivago, Expedia, Hotels.com, and Priceline. I searched for hotels in New York City for the night of Friday, March 21 through Saturday, March 22—approximately one month from the day I was searching.

I would connect to a VPN server located within the U.S. and then visit each site using Chrome’s Incognito Mode—so no cookies or browser cache was stored between visits. I conducted the experiment on the same day using VPN locations all across the U.S. including San Francisco, Salt Lake City, Phoenix, New Jersey, Miami, and Chicago.

The price experiment I conducted was designed to gauge to what extent your IP’s location (ie. the area you’re booking from) affects the prices of hotels. Blocking the collection of cookies, browser cache, and history allowed me to rule out other potential factors that may have altered pricing results. 

What I learned about online hotel prices

My results showed both good news and bad news. The good news was that overall, prices for most hotels stayed the same across VPN server locations. There were minor differences of a few dollars that I noticed, such as Trump International New York going for a rate of $836 from a Phoenix server and $839 from a San Francisco server, but mostly the differences were negligible.

The bad news is that some hotels across some sites change a lot. The most egregious case I found was a hotel called The New Yorker. The prices for this hotel fluctuated on all sites, but on Trivago the discrepancy was the largest.

Sam Singleton

While connected to a VPN server in Phoenix the price for the hotel was $206, from a server in New Jersey it was $269, and from a server in San Francisco it was a staggering $352. That’s a difference of $146 per night, or an outrageous markup of roughly 71 percent for San Franciscans. It’s worth noting, however, that the price seemed to remain the same if you took the extra step of becoming a Trivago member, something I didn’t do for the purposes of this experiment.

I found a similar result with the Hyatt Grand Central hotel, which was offered for $199 per night from a server in Phoenix or $278 per night from a server in San Francisco—a 40 percent markup. This may have been even more indicative of price discrimination as there was no special discount for Trivago members.

While other price discrepancies I found were less severe, they were still seen across all sites, not just Trivago. 

So, what’s happening here? The answer to that is complex. Some of these price differences might be solely attributed to the location from which you’re searching. Others may be due to special promotional rates that are only offered to certain areas or mobile providers—this may have been what was happening with The New Yorker hotel and the special Trivago member rate. Still other factors such as the time of day you’re searching or hotel room availability fluctuations can have an effect. 

While I tried to limit these factors by using the same VPN service and searching on the same day at the same time and then rechecking results if I found a discrepancy, these other determinants can’t be ruled out.

Still, my results seem to show that the biggest determining factor for the price of hotels is the location you’re searching from. This means that a VPN or proxy server is likely the best tool when trying to find the cheapest price on a hotel.

How to use a VPN to find the best price

VPNs reroute your online traffic through an encrypted tunnel, allowing you to appear as if you’re accessing the internet from a completely different location. Not only is this a great way to hide your home IP address, but it also has the added benefit of anonymizing your online activities and getting around restricted content. 

The best VPNs provide large networks of globally distributed servers that users can connect to and change their online locations. Plus, services such as NordVPN and ExpressVPN have created their own VPN protocols that help optimize your connection’s privacy, security, and speeds.

When using a VPN to find the best price for a hotel online, simply connect to a server in a less-wealthy city and search from there. In my experiment, I found that connecting to servers in either Phoenix or Salt Lake City provided me with the cheapest average hotel rates.

It’s definitely worth it though to try searching while connected to multiple different VPN servers. States with low to median incomes such as Mississippi, Arkansas, Alabama, and West Virginia might all be good places to search from if your VPN has servers in these areas. On the flipside, stay away from servers in notoriously high average income areas such as New York City, San Francisco, Chicago, and LA. 

While a VPN might be the single best way to circumvent price discrimination, there are a few extra precautions you should also take as well. 

Sam Singleton

Browsing in Incognito mode for Chrome, Private browsing mode in Firefox, or other similar browser modes are also necessary. These browser privacy modes ensure that your history, cookies, or cache are not logged or used to identify you—which could happen even with a VPN if you’re not careful.

Most VPNs also come with built-in ad- and tracker-blocking features that you’ll want to turn on to keep any sneaky third parties from betraying your disguise. If you prefer, you could also use a separate ad-blocker instead.

Using a VPN and taking these additional steps will help set you up for the greatest possibility of success in finding cheaper hotel rates. Happy shopping.
